PSY 43000 - Systems and Theories of Psychology


Prerequisite(s): PSY 31000  FOR LEVEL UG WITH MIN. GRADE OF C- AND PSY 31400  FOR LEVEL UG WITH MIN. GRADE OF C- OR PSY 32200  FOR LEVEL UG WITH MIN. GRADE OF C-

Credit Hours: 3.00. A review of major systems of thought and theories contributing to current developments in psychology. Special emphasis placed on broad approaches to building an understanding of man, both scientific and humanistic including behaviorism, psychoanalysis and humanistic-cognitive approaches. Typically offered Fall Spring Summer.
